Output 584e54dc82e965b520c444bbd708521ed9d17cfd54565b36e30bb0f4197c2568:4

value
37642779
script pubkey
OP_0 OP_PUSHBYTES_20 d795f40aa56693da76f41f3991c8e38fee660b69
address
bc1q672lgz49v6fa5ah5ruuerj8r3lhxvzmfu262fn
transaction
584e54dc82e965b520c444bbd708521ed9d17cfd54565b36e30bb0f4197c2568